The Importance of Waste Management in Remote Settings

Remote camps can be found in numerous contexts—from military operations in war zones to humanitarian aid sites in crisis regions. These locations often lack access to traditional waste disposal methods. The consequences of neglecting waste disposal can be dire, leading to unsanitary conditions, health risks, and environmental damage. Here is where a Mobile Incinerator proves invaluable.

Why Choose Hiclove’s Mobile Incinerator?

1. Flexibility and Suitability

Hiclove offers a range of Mobile Incinerator solutions that are specifically designed to meet the unique challenges posed by temporary or remote camps. Whether it’s a Containerized, Trailer, or Sledge type Incinerator, these units are engineered to handle various waste materials including medical, animal, and solid waste. Their portability allows for easy relocation, adapting to ever-changing site requirements.

2. Diverse Fuel Options

Our incinerators are available in various fuel types, including Diesel, Natural Gas, and LPG. This flexibility is crucial in remote areas where fuel supply may be limited. Generally, our units can operate effectively at a burning rate capacity ranging from 5 kgs to 1000 kgs per hour, tailored to the specific needs of the camp.

3. Advanced Control Systems

Equipped with a PLC Automatic Control Mode, our incinerators can operate with minimal human intervention. The Intelligent Sensor technology includes features such as continuous feeding with worker protection, ensuring safe operation even in challenging environments.

4. Enhanced Safety Features

Safety is paramount in waste disposal, especially in remote settings. Our incinerators come with crucial safety features including High Temperature Retention (HTR), temperature monitoring systems using Corundum Probe Tubes, and automatic cooling capabilities. These elements ensure optimal performance and worker safety.

5. Environmental Considerations

For those concerned about the environmental impact, our incinerators can be equipped with a Wet Scrubber system. This function significantly reduces emissions, making our mobile incinerators a responsible choice for regular waste disposal.
